The Sick Rush and the Railroad

Believe it or not, LA wasn’t always a magnet for the rich and famous. In the 19th century, it was more like a retirement home for the sickly. People flocked to the area for its mild climate, hoping the fresh air would cure their ailments. Talk about a different kind of Hollywood dream!

But the real game-changer was the railroad. Once those iron horses started chugging into town, people started pouring in. Farmers, dreamers, and folks looking for a fresh start saw LA as their promised land. And let’s not forget, the weather was still pretty darn nice.

Oil, Water, and a Whole Lotta Sprawl

Two things fueled LA’s growth like nothing else: oil and water. Discovering a gusher in the ground is like winning the lottery, and LA hit the jackpot. Money started flowing, and so did people. But oil alone wasn’t enough. This place is basically a desert, so building the Los Angeles Aqueduct was like finding the Holy Grail. Water meant growth, and growth meant more people.

And then there’s the whole sprawl thing. LA didn’t grow up like a normal city. It just kind of... spread out. Cars became king, and people started trading apartments for houses with yards (and longer commutes). Before you knew it, we had a city that felt more like a sprawling suburb.

Hollywood and the Dream Factory

Of course, we can’t talk about LA without mentioning the magic of Hollywood. Movies started being made here in the early 1900s, and the rest, as they say, is history. The allure of fame and fortune drew people from all over the world, turning LA into a global entertainment capital.

So, there you have it. A perfect storm of factors – climate, transportation, natural resources, and a little bit of Hollywood magic – transformed LA from a sleepy village to a bustling metropolis.
